Understanding Convertible Instruments:

Convertible instruments are essentially debt instruments that come with the potential to convert into equity shares under specific circumstances, such as a company reaching a predefined milestone (e.g., achieving a specific revenue target or securing a larger funding round). This flexibility offers benefits for both investors and startups. Investors gain the potential for higher returns through equity conversion, while startups benefit from more favorable terms compared to traditional debt financing.

Challenges of Convertible Instrument Valuation:

Valuing convertible instruments presents unique challenges due to their hybrid nature and the inherent uncertainty associated with early-stage businesses. Some key challenges include:

  • Lack of readily available market data: Unlike publicly traded stocks, convertible instruments are typically privately held, making it difficult to find comparable data for valuation purposes.
  • Subjectivity in determining conversion triggers and terms: The specific conditions under which the instrument converts to equity can significantly impact its value, and these terms are often subject to negotiation, adding an element of subjectivity to the valuation process.
  • Uncertainty surrounding future events: The future performance of the startup and its ability to achieve conversion triggers are inherently uncertain, making it difficult to accurately predict the future value of the instrument.

How Convertible Instruments Valuation Advisory Helps:

Convertible instruments valuation advisory services provide startups, investors, and other stakeholders with the expertise and resources to overcome these challenges and arrive at a fair and accurate valuation. Here are some key ways these services assist:

  • Employing valuation methodologies: Valuation advisors utilize various methodologies, such as the Black-Scholes model, discounted cash flow (DCF) analysis, and the venture capital method, to estimate the fair value of the convertible instrument based on its specific terms and the potential future outcomes of the startup.
  • Considering market trends and comparable transactions: Advisors stay informed about relevant market trends and comparable transactions involving similar startups in the same industry stage. This knowledge helps them contextualize the valuation and ensure it aligns with current market conditions.
  • Negotiating fair terms: Advisors can assist startups in negotiating fair terms for the convertible instrument, including the conversion price, discount rate, and other key provisions that impact the instrument’s value.
  • Providing transparency and documentation: Throughout the valuation process, advisors ensure clear communication and transparent documentation, allowing all stakeholders to understand the rationale behind the valuation and fostering trust in the process.
